Game Recap: Women's Lacrosse |

Panthers overwhelmed by the Lakers in home loss

GRAND RAPIDS, Mich. – The Panthers continued their extremely tough end of the year schedule with a home game vs Grand Valley State University. The Lakers came into the game ranked number 13 in the country and only one loss in conference play. Davenport was unable to slow down the Lakers offense in the game, as Grand Valley scored 19 goals.
 
The Basics
Final Score: Davenport University-1 | Grand Valley State University-19
Location: Grand Rapids, Mich.
Record: DU (3-12, 1-10) | GVSU (13-4, 11-1)

Goals Per Period
First period: DU-1 | GVSU-12
Second period: DU-0 | GVSU-7

How It Happened
Slow starts have haunted the Panthers throughout this season and Davenport got off to another one against the Lakers. Grand Valley scored the opening 11 goals of the game before Davenport got on the board. Addie Bethune was the first to strike for the Panthers in the game. Bethune scored with 3:58 remaining in the first period on an unassisted effort. Following her goal the Lakers ended the game scoring eight unanswered goals, shutting out Davenport in the second period.
